// Interpretation
VFR with light winds at 200°/7 kt. Visibility better than 10 statute miles and no reported cloud layers. Would shift to MVFR if the ceiling drops to 3,000 ft or visibility below 5 SM.

METAR KTXK 111253Z 20007KT 10SM CLR 28/25 A3009 RMK AO2 SLP181 T02780250
KTXK · day 11 at 12:53 UTC · wind from 200° at 7 kt · visibility 10+ SM · temp 28°C / dewpoint 25°C · altimeter 30.09" Hg · automated station w/ precipitation discriminator · sea-level pressure 1018.1 mb
